HB 529 extends alcohol sales hours, allowing takeout stores to operate until 1:00 a.m. and restaurants/bars until 2:00 a.m. (with some towns permitted to extend to 3:00 a.m.). It permits restaurants to deliver alcohol with a meal ordered for home delivery, requiring the delivery to include food, be made by a W-2 employee, and include a signed receipt. The bill also allows restaurants to sell and refill beer in containers regardless of the brand and prohibits deliveries to schools, libraries, parks, and other public areas. These changes directly affect alcohol retailers, delivery services, and consumers in New Hampshire.
